Transaction 05c81d50d0eb9c487032528638ea1183d9535978d43e0c26c6089459597384d9
2 Input
2 Outputs
- 05c81d50d0eb9c487032528638ea1183d9535978d43e0c26c6089459597384d9:0
- 05c81d50d0eb9c487032528638ea1183d9535978d43e0c26c6089459597384d9:1
value 24610
address 16BEBZx7zmCQaDa9nQLNZqVciR2oT93RyA
value 397123
address 3GqBmnDbR78eScy4UbxndPohCJdhS9jbPQ